Setting Up Pulse/Code Parameters

When you select the Skan detection method, you must also
choose what type of signal to send to the transducers: either a
coded signal at 1, 2, 4, 11 or Twin bits, or a specific number of
pulses to be sent. From the Meas Mode tab, press the [ ] arrow
key to move to the Pulse/Code tab. The window appears similar
to Figure 9-18 below.
